Transaction 51aa464913e23727d6482735532d9ed480310866a3903fed5682df362eb10685
1 Input
1 Output
-
51aa464913e23727d6482735532d9ed480310866a3903fed5682df362eb10685:0
- value
- 488799
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8e75eb5efe07af7f4806faa59ad07df37c825be O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KKHKEWmSqS8qgctNdLmm54FRKAs6ALThZ